gio: minor GPollableInputStream / GPollableOutputStream fixes
authorDan Winship <danw@gnome.org>
Sun, 1 Apr 2012 18:47:19 +0000 (14:47 -0400)
committerDan Winship <danw@gnome.org>
Tue, 17 Apr 2012 16:33:12 +0000 (12:33 -0400)
Make g_pollable_input_stream_read() and
g_pollable_output_stream_write() look a little bit more like the
non-pollable versions in terms of error handling, etc. Also, use the
read_fn and write_fn virtual methods directly rather than calling
g_input_stream_read()/g_output_stream_write(), to avoid problems with
re-entrancy involving the "pending" flag.

Also belatedly add single-include guards to the header files.
